                    I use unflavored wpi and buy in 5kg bags, higher protein than the flavored varieties and no sweeteners, colours etc so better for your health.
                     
                    You can also get blends and other kinds unflavored too if you look, take them for what they are-to supplement your diet and not for taste and that.  If you're like me and use between 3-4 double sccop shakes a day you'll have less of a build up of the nasties in the flavoured kind.
                     
                    If you're not too keen on the taste you can just add a squeeze of honey at least thats a natural sweetener.

                                  WPI= Whey protein isolate, you can get it from a number of suppliers at a good price bulk powders, iron science etc.
                                   
                                  Its a good high value protein, you can slow it down by mixing it with milk or having a tablespoon of peanut butter with it, add oats for carbs its versatile and 5kg will last me best part of a month @ 3-4 double scoop shakes a day.
